Son of Michael Hetrick and Catherine Acker of Blair County, Pennsylvania;
This information is from the National Archives for W. S. Hetrick. He was mustered in on July 24, 1861 and served with "Battery G, Pennsylvania Reserve Light Artillary" as a private. He died July 19, 1863 at Gettysburg PA of wounds received in action on July 2, 1863, which was day 2 of the Battle of Gettysburg. Additional information from a park ranger given to Jeff Weber--William is buried in the graveyard of the Presbyterian Church near Gettysburg.
